Question
on the CS3 version of Ai how can i change the size of a text box that has already been written in with out changing the size of the font?  

Answer
Hi Jo,

If you currently cannot change the size of the box only, that means that the text was input as a single line (clicking once on the artboard and typing) instead of using area text (clicking and dragging out a frame with the type tool then typing inside it).

To fix this you will need to recreate your text frame and copy and paste the original copy into it. This new frame will allow you to resize the box without changing the font size. There really is no other way to change this once it has been input.
